Jill Sobule Dies at 66 in Tragic Minnesota House Fire

Acclaimed singer-songwriter Jill Sobule, known for her bold storytelling and trailblazing presence in pop music, has passed away. Jill Sobule dies at the age of 66 in a devastating house fire in Woodbury, Minnesota, early Thursday morning, May 1, 2025.

Tragic Incident Claims Music Icon

The fire broke out around 5:30 a.m., and when firefighters arrived, they found the residence completely engulfed in flames. While one person managed to escape, Jill Sobule was tragically found deceased inside the home. The exact cause of the fire is still under investigation, and authorities are continuing to examine the incident.

Sobule had been living a quiet life in Woodbury and was scheduled to perform in Denver later that week. Instead of her planned performance, fans and friends are now preparing to gather in her memory.

Jill Sobule’s Trailblazing Career

Jill Sobule dies, leaving behind a legacy that broke boundaries and inspired millions. She rose to fame with her 1995 hit “I Kissed a Girl,” a song that stood out for its unapologetic take on same-sex attraction — well before LGBTQ+ representation became common in pop music. It was one of the first openly gay-themed tracks to break into the Billboard Top 20.

She also gained massive attention for her satirical anthem “Supermodel,” which featured on the iconic Clueless movie soundtrack. Her ability to blend wit, commentary, and catchy melodies made her a unique voice in the music world.

Over a career that spanned more than three decades, Sobule released 12 albums. Her songs were never afraid to confront tough subjects — from the death penalty to body image issues like anorexia. She was known not just for her music, but for her activism and advocacy for human rights and LGBTQ+ causes.
